WFO 77-72483 b7C) => . On September 15, 1961, 1c a reviewed the applicant's file at the Passport ce, Department of State, which listed his birth ag July 2, 1908, at Baltimore, Maryland. The file contained a notation that his birth certificate was meen by passport authorities. Passport Numper 1318878 was issued to the applicant on December 16, 1959, at New York City. The purpose of the trip was for Susineas and pleasure travel for one month to Africa, England, and France. On January 4, 13951, Passport Number 370666 was issued the applicant for a one to two month trip to Japan to investigate courts-martial and represent soldiers to be tried in courts-martial. On October 3, 1946, the applicant was issued a . passport, number not known, by the Acting Governor of the Virgin Islands for the purpose of a two-month vacation trip to Jamaica, Haiti, and Cuba. On February 11, 1948, the National Lawyers’ Guild sponsored a public meeting at the National Press Auditorium at which time the President's loyait was yo ting was attended by ois a and atts: the Federal Bureau of Investiga >» (FBI). Mr. THURGOOD MARSHALL, Special Counsel] for the National Association for the Advancement of Colored People, (NAACP), spoke at this meeting and attacked Executive Order 9835 as an infringement ef civil rights. Mr, MARSHALL asserted that in his opinion the loyalty program was being utilized to dismiss not only disloyal persons, but also to get rid of individuais who b7 Cc, are not liked, On Septeaber 18, 1961, Chief tice EARL WARREN, UNite: States Supreme Court, advised SA that he has ' Kenown THURGOOD MARSHALL only by reputation. He stated that MARSE. ie known to him to be most astute in his arguments and a very capable lawyer who sticks to the facts and is devoid of emotion in the presentation of his arguments. Chief Justice WARREN state be had no informatéon which would reflect adversely on MARSEALL's loyalty, capabilities or suitability for the position for which he is being considered.
